A phospholipid is a lipid whose head contains a positively charged (polar?) group that is linked to its two (unpolar?) tails by a negatively charged phosphate group. Both tails consist of a fatty acid, each 14-24 carbon groups long. Phospholipids are used as building blocks of biological membranes?s.
